    No they were a day old when they were shipped. I have received incubated eggs that I incubated myself but never eggs that hatched en route. The thing with fish is they don't care that much if they are tossed around during shipping. I need to take pics of the chicks. I'll take a pic of the box at the same time. You won't believe how small the box is that 27 little chicks will fit in. More in a box is better than fewer because they help keep one another warm. Everyone who lays hands on the box hears the peeping and that reminds everyone that there is something alive and fragile inside.

    They're Bielefelders. The breed comes from Germany and are said to do very well in a free range situation like I have. Another cool thing I like about them is that you can tell the females from males as soon as they hatch. The females look like chipmunks, like mine. The males are lighter in color and have a white spot on their heads. They are said to be excellent meat chickens as well as good layers. They lay a nice large egg, too.
